Arsenal head into FA Cup weekend with growing optimism, and attention has also turned to Viktor Gyokeres World Cup momentum following his impact on the international stage.
The Swedish striker played a decisive role in helping his country qualify for the 2026 World Cup, ending an eight-year absence and further strengthening his rising profile.
As a result, Gyokeres returns to club football full of confidence.
Viktor Gyokeres World Cup impact recognised
Speaking ahead of Arsenal’s clash with Southampton, Mikel Arteta highlighted the significance of Gyokeres’ contribution during the international break.
“Yes, and especially the importance of those goals,” Arteta said. “I can imagine how much it means for him to get his country over the line and the position they were in to be able not to play the World Cup.”
That achievement carries weight.
Not only did Gyokeres deliver in crucial moments, but he also helped shift the trajectory of Sweden’s campaign. Therefore, his performances have added both belief and momentum heading into the final phase of the season.
